DEFENSIFZ DRIWNG
-
The best advice anyone can give about driving is: Drive defensively.
Please start with a very important safety device in your Cadillac: Buckle
up. (See "Safety Belts" in the Index.)
:,
Defensive driving really means "be ready for anything." On city streets,.
rural roads, or freeways, it means "always expect the unexpected."
-
Assume that pedestrians or other drivers are going to be careless and make
mistakes. Anticipate what they
might
do. Be ready for their mistakes.
